Jurnal Kebijakan dan Pelayanan Publik (e-JKPP) diterbitkan oleh Magister Ilmu Administrasi Program Pascasarjana Universitas Bandar Lampung, tujuan utama jurnal ini adalah untuk menyebarkan analisis kritis dan orisinal dari para peneliti dan praktisi akademik tentang berbagai masalah sosial, Kebijakan, politik, pemerintahan, dan Administrasi baik lokal, Nasional maupun Internasional. yang dapat diakses dan diunduh secara gratis secara online untuk memastikan visibilitas tinggi dengan peningkatan kutipan untuk semua artikel yang diterbitkan. memberikan analisis eksklusif tentang isu-isu sosial, Kebijakan, politik, pemerintahan, dan Administrasi dari berbagai perspektif. e-JKPP memberikan hasil studi berkualitas tinggi dan pemikiran baru bagi praktisi akademik, peneliti, dan publik untuk mendobrak kompleksitas dan dinamika perubahan sosial-politik kontemporer. Jurnal e-JKPP telah terdaftar ISSN 2443-1214 sejak 2015. e-JKPP Terbit dalam bahasa Indonesia sejak tahun 2015, e-JKPP terbit Tiga Kali Pertahun Pada April, Agustus, dan Desember. e-JKPP mengundang peneliti, akademisi, praktisi, dan publik untuk mengirimkan tulisan kritisnya dan berkontribusi pada pengembangan Kebijakan dan Pelayanan Publik secara Lokal, Nasional dan Internasional.

Abstract

This study aims to assess the quality of public services at the Kotabaru Village Office and identify factors that support and hinder these services. The research was conducted in Kotabaru Village, Cibeureum Subdistrict, Tasikmalaya City using observation and interview methods with service providers and users, with data analysis using qualitative descriptive analysis. Data collection included observation, interviews, and documentation, with interviews conducted with seven respondents. The research findings show that public services at the Cibeureum District Office have generally been running well. The main factors affecting service quality include employee discipline, availability of equipment and facilities, availability of service standards, and guarantee of cost and timeliness in the service process. Supporting aspects of service quality are employee discipline, showing good performance and behaviour, employee responsiveness to service users, guaranteeing timely service processes. The inhibiting aspects of service quality are lack of equipment and facilities, absence of clear service standards, uncertainty in the service process.

Abstract

This study aims to analyse the effect of additional employee income on performance at the Regional Secretariat of Southeast Sulawesi Province. The research method used is quantitative descriptive analysis. The population of this study consisted of 64 employees who were Civil Servants or State Civil Apparatus who worked at the Secretariat in the southeast Sulawesi Province. This study used a total sampling approach, by including all employees as samples. Data collection was carried out using a closed questionnaire with a Likert scale, while data analysis was carried out using descriptive statistics and simple linear regression. The results showed that additional income had a positive and significant effect on employee performance at the Regional Secretariat of Southeast Sulawesi Province. For future research, it is recommended to focus on analysing the indicators of Employee Performance Allowance based on the theories of experts and not only rely on laws or regulations. In addition, future research can explore other factors outside the current research model that may affect employee performance, beyond the scope of the Employee Performance Allowance.
